Introduction

In today's fast-paced globe, many people face the challenge of managing work and family life. Aided by the increasing cost of living plus the increasing number of dual-income homes, finding inexpensive and trustworthy childcare has grown to become a top concern for all parents. Inexpensive daycare services provides a solution for this issue by providing quality maintain kids at an acceptable cost.

The Importance of Inexpensive Daycare

Affordable daycare is really important for working families just who depend on childcare services to assist them to stabilize their work and family members obligations. Without access to affordable daycare, many parents tend to be forced to make difficult alternatives, such as for instance quitting their tasks or decreasing their doing work hours so that you can care for kids. This will probably have a significant impact on their financial security and general wellbeing.

Inexpensive daycare services can also have a positive impact on kid's development. Studies have shown that kiddies whom attend high-quality daycare programs are more likely to succeed academically and socially later on in life. By giving kids with a safe and stimulating environment, affordable daycare can help all of them develop essential skills and develop a solid basis due to their future.

Challenges of Inexpensive Daycare

Regardless of the significance of affordable daycare, many families continue steadily to struggle to find quality attention at a fair price. The high demand for childcare solutions, coupled with restricted supply and high working costs, makes challenging for most daycare providers to provide inexpensive rates to households.

One of many challenges of affordable daycare could be the large cost of staffing. Skilled childcare providers are essential for delivering top-quality treatment to kids, but hiring and retaining skilled staff can be high priced. So that costs reduced, some daycare providers may compromise on the top-notch care or function with limited resources, which can have unfavorable effects for the kids and families.

Another challenge of inexpensive daycare may be the insufficient federal government support and funding. Although some nations provide subsidies or income tax credits to assist families protect the expense of childcare, many people nonetheless find it difficult to afford quality attention. Without sufficient federal government assistance, daycare providers is obligated to boost their particular prices or decrease their particular solutions, Daycares popular listings rendering it also harder for families to get into inexpensive treatment.

Solutions for Inexpensive Daycare

To deal with the challenges of affordable daycare, it is necessary for policymakers, childcare providers, and families to operate collectively to locate solutions which make high quality care accessible to all. One feasible solution is to increase government financing for childcare programs and subsidies. By buying affordable daycare, governments enables reduce the monetary burden on households and ensure that young ones gain access to quality attention.

Another solution is to boost the grade of childcare solutions by buying expert development and instruction for childcare providers. By equipping providers aided by the skills and sources they must provide top-quality attention, daycare centers can attract much more households and keep maintaining inexpensive prices. Furthermore, applying quality criteria and regulations might help make certain that all childcare providers satisfy minimal demands for protection and educational development.

In addition, collaboration between childcare providers and employers will also help make affordable daycare much more available to working households. Businesses can offer on-site daycare solutions or flexible work plans to assist parents stabilize their work and family members duties. By working together, businesses and childcare providers can make a supportive and comprehensive environment that benefits both people and companies.
